#e614ee h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#e614ee is composed of 90.2% red, 7.8%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.4% cyan, 91.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 297.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 50.6%. #e614ee color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#cd00dd.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

#e614ee color description : Vivid magenta.

The hexadecimal color #e614ee has RGB values of R:230, G:20,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15078638.

Hex triplet e614ee #e614ee
RGB Decimal 230, 20, 238 rgb(230,20,238)
RGB Percent 90.2, 7.8, 93.3 rgb(90.2%,7.8%,93.3%)
CMYK 3, 92, 0, 7
HSL 297.8°, 86.5, 50.6 hsl(297.8,86.5%,50.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 297.8°, 91.6, 93.3
Web Safe ff00ff #ff00ff
CIE-LAB 55.583, 90.492, -59.188
XYZ 48.315, 23.5, 82.875
xyY 0.312, 0.152, 23.5
CIE-LCH 55.583, 108.13, 326.813
CIE-LUV 55.583, 72.071, -103.094
Hunter-Lab 48.476, 93.071, -67.429
Binary 11100110, 00010100, 11101110

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fdf0fe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837f83 is the less saturated color, while #ef0af8 is the most saturated one.

Below, you can see how #e614ee is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y

  • #6c6c6c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#845a86 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population

Dichromacy

  • #3687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#578cd8 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d7686e Tritanopia 0.001% of the population

Trichromacy

  • #765df8 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#8b60e0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#dc499d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
